Complete Code:
/**
*
*/
import java.io.*;
import javax.swing.JOptionPane;
import java.net.URI;
import java.util.*;
/**
* @author Manas9
*
*/
public class ClassTemplate1 {
/**
*
*/
public ClassTemplate1() {
// TODO Auto-generated constructor stub
}
public static void main(String[] args)
throws Exception {
// TODO Auto-generated method stub]
try {
//Without Generic
String[] first ={ "Java", "C#","XML","JSP"};
System.out.println("Generics :print with iterator::indexed");
List rlist = Arrays.asList(first);
Process.roller(rlist);
//
} catch (NumberFormatException exc) {
//Process
}
}
}// end of class template
//
//Processing with ListIterator
class Process
{
public Process() {
System.out.println("Process outer constructor");
}
public static void roller(List list)
{
ListIterator iter = list.listIterator();
System.out.print("\t");
while(iter.hasNext()){
System.out.print(iter.nextIndex()+
" : " + iter.next() +", ");
}
}
}
|